CHEYENNE — Gov. Mark Gordon is monitoring the potential shutdown of the federal government, which will occur if Congress fails to reach a budget resolution effective Oct. 1 at midnight. He has issued protocols to state agencies regarding state employee positions that are fully or partially funded by the federal government.

The Gordon’s Chief of Staff, Drew Perkins, articulated the Gordon administration’s short-term protocols in a letter to state cabinet members as follows:

During previous federal government shutdowns, Wyoming continued to fund state employee positions that were fully or partially federally funded. The State intends to do the same for this potential shutdown.
